I'm not talking a slight hint. I'm talking major color cast. Perception? You tell me.

Before

IMAGE: http://photos.smugmug.com/photos/270258735_zPpJG-M.jpg


After

IMAGE: http://photos.smugmug.com/photos/270258682_7JX6i-M.jpg


I didn't believe for myself, so I had my friend test it on his 24" Dell 2407 with Macbook. I've tested it on my windows desktop and laptop. Maybe they're not all bad...or there's a combo of things that causes the software to not read properly. I don't know the answer as Pantone kept trying to send new ones out but never tried to diagnose the problem. All I'm saying is for the buyers to go do their research first.
